      Therefore linear and angular velocity are related by the formula: Linear velocity = radius of circle ( angular velocity v = r Worked example: Calculating A stone on a string: the stone moves round at a constant speed of 4 m s-1 on a string of length 0.75 m. Linear velocity of stone at any point on the circle = 4 m s-1 directed along a tangent ...

      Consider the formula for arc length of a sector of a circle. If we divide by time t, we obtain. This can be written as where is the linear velocity of a point on a circle or the change in arc length per unit of time, and is the angular velocity of a point on a circle or the change in radian measure per unit of time.
